We support people facing homelessness, prison leavers and veterans into employment within the hospitality industry and ensure they are supported with training, guidance, information and where required, financial aid, to ensure a stable pathway to successful and ongoing employment.

Starting a new job can be daunting for a anyone but especially for a person who has been homeless or in prison and requires a significant amount of support. We want to ensure that every member achieves stability and independence through employment and to help, we provide short term financial support to any member struggling with adjusting to running a new home and reintegrating back into society generally, through our Member Stability Grant.
Solution
Up to £1500 can be applied for within the first 12 months of employment to help bring some extra stability to someone's life for essential items such as rent, clothing, utilities and food. Applied for on their behalf by their supporting charity/association. No monies are paid to our members but directly to the supplier/provider.
